pulling wiring harness through tunnel

Time to reinstall the wiring harness in my 79 SC.

Been over a year since I took it out but I remember it was a serious pain. I have 3 bundles of wires. (pictured below)
1. The main harness
2. The thick gauge wire that goes from battery to starter
3. 2 smaller wires, one that goes from front to AC and one for the cruise control


Any tips or suggestions on getting this all back through? Bundle it all together or try it seperately? Im concerned all bundled together it wont all fit but then again if I try it seperately I wont be able to get the second bundle through. I known it is tight.

Edit - I messaged with Dennis (timmy2) and he responded while typing this. He recommended bundling 1 and 3 together and doing the battery cable as a separate pull because it comes out a different hole. Sound like solid advice. Anyone else please feel free to chine in.
